And don't forget to follow @KypPDIN on X for all of your Indiana high school and club volleyball news!</em></p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:paragraph --> <p>Day two of Hoosier Regionals, like any bracket day in any qualifier, is always a little bit louder. With four bids being handed out per age group—-the most in this author's memory in Indiana—-there were plenty of opportunities to earn a bid to the hometown GJNC's happening later this summer. Walking around the courts, here's what caught my eye.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":["not_in_db"],"_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ations_0_player_details_selected_featured_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_selected_featured_image":"field_62cca28ffa4e7","player_evaluations_0_player_details_player_name":"Kaitlin Arney","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_player_name":"field_62aba4c9ecf2f","player_evaluations_0_player_details_graduating_class":"2027","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_graduating_class":"field_62aba4ddecf30","player_evaluations_0_player_details_height":"6'1u0022","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_height":"field_62aba4e8ecf31","player_evaluations_0_player_details_position":"32924","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_position":"field_62aba4f0ecf32","player_evaluations_0_player_details_school":"Lakeshore","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_school":"field_62aba4fdecf33","player_evaluations_0_player_details_club_program":"Dunes","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_club_program":"field_62d20e723441a","player_evaluations_0_player_details":"","_player_evaluations_0_player_details":"field_62aba4afecf2e","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-699dd25d47cce"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">The first kid that caught my eye on Sunday wasn't even from Indiana. Kaitlin is a tough and strong middle that uses her brute strength and constant transitional speed to beat most blocks she goes against. I like that toughness from a middle, as a lot of Indiana is filled with lean, not-as-strong middles that might not make it through the first season at the next level Kaitlin is definitely someone who understands work ethic, power, strength and has a high volleyball IQ to make this game seem easy.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_player":["550488"],"_player_evaluations_0_player":"field_62ab9d62ecf2c","player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"override-player-profile-image","player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"","_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-699dd25d47d48"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">Another kid crossing the state line to play club in Indiana, Ella was the main reason the Dunes 17 Black squad stayed in system for the majority of the day. With active feet and a consistently calm platform, receiving serves comes easy to Ella. In defense, she reads and reacts well, and makes up for some deficiencies of her fellow front-row-heavy teammates. </p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_player":["521569"],"_player_evaluations_0_player":"field_62ab9d62ecf2c","player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"override-player-profile-image","player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"","_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-699ddbb7571f4"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">Jenna is the “glue” kid that's needed to perform at the highest level in order to keep up with all of the exceptional ball that was played this past weekend. Always at the center of every first contact, reception and coverage ball, Jenna's constant active voice and play kept her NIVA Purple squad in plays more often than not, and will be a huge addition for any school needing exactly that in the fall of ‘27.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_player":["443858"],"_player_evaluations_0_player":"field_62ab9d62ecf2c","player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"override-player-profile-image","player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"","_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-699ddbb75724b"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">It seems that every time I see Miss Mays play, she's added another part to her prodigious volleyball skill set. This time around, she's starting to really terminate slide plays with wicked efficiency. Time and again, she was the primary attacker behind the setter in the regional semifinal against a plucky Rev squad, and Rev had little to no defense for that slide. Yes, she's already 6'2” and should use her length and stride to take advantage of the speed of the set. However, as I've alluded to before, there aren't too many middles in Indiana that have the size, speed, strength and skill set to be next-level ready as a middle. Milana should definitely be counted as one of the best in her graduating class at her position, and she's only getting better from here.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":["not_in_db"],"_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ations_0_player_details_selected_featured_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_selected_featured_image":"field_62cca28ffa4e7","player_evaluations_0_player_details_player_name":"Ella Foster","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_player_name":"field_62aba4c9ecf2f","player_evaluations_0_player_details_graduating_class":"2028","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_graduating_class":"field_62aba4ddecf30","player_evaluations_0_player_details_height":"5'7u0022","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_height":"field_62aba4e8ecf31","player_evaluations_0_player_details_position":"32926","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_position":"field_62aba4f0ecf32","player_evaluations_0_player_details_school":"Franklin Central","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_school":"field_62aba4fdecf33","player_evaluations_0_player_details_club_program":"Circle City","_player_evaluations_0_player_details_club_program":"field_62d20e723441a","player_evaluations_0_player_details":"","_player_evaluations_0_player_details":"field_62aba4afecf2e","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-699ddbb7572e4"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">New to me, but certainly not to the game of volleyball, Ella REALLY stood out when it mattered most on Sunday. No, she didn't put on the libero jersey during the time I saw her, but was used as a three-rotation DS for her 16 Volt squad. Regardless of score or situation, Ella stayed vigilant to playing 100% throughout her match, picking up garbage balls, receiving serve well and digging hard-driven attacks from opponents. With enough training, she could transition to a more solid role as the libero, as her presence alone made her squad that much better.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block --> <!-- wp:acf/evaluation-block {"name":"acf/evaluation-block","data":{"player_evaluations_0_player":["730187"],"_player_evaluations_0_player":"field_62ab9d62ecf2c","player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"","_player_evaluations_0_override_profile_image":"override-player-profile-image","player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"","_player_evaluations_0_not_in_database":"field_62aba48cecf2d","player_evaluations":1,"_player_evaluations":"field_62aba7547dc44"},"mode":"preview","alignText":"left","anchor":"acf-block-699ddbb75732c"} --> <!-- wp:paragraph {"placeholder":"Add evaluation here...","className":"text-gray-700"} --> <p class="text-gray-700">Easily one of the smoothest setters in this or any class in Indiana, Maggie has high, strong hands that have already become accustomed to a faster, open-level offense while also playing up an age group. Her maturity shows when things go south on her side, and I think she's still growing—-I might have to double-check her 6'1” height listed, as she looks closer to 6'2”. I'd like to see her take advantage of that height of hers too; already a solid blocker, she should take advantage offensively when she's in the front row. No worries, however, as that can be taught in the training gym. She's one of the best in her class, and I would not be surprised if she were the first setter off of the board for the class of ‘28.</p> <!-- /wp:paragraph --> <!-- /wp:acf/evaluation-block -->
